Output ef1627ab8effb48f85b51db28d49e3bc7c12424f62f3740959553d87a0716f1c:0

value
47566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23097f173c376d305cb7ff5ce5bcfe88a4d97f20 OP_EQUAL
address
34tGx5kAVzXrePazWGKfAgPw99cf2Bziuc
transaction
ef1627ab8effb48f85b51db28d49e3bc7c12424f62f3740959553d87a0716f1c
confirmations
81331
spent
true